On September 28, 2025, Pogo Szczecin faced a formidable challenge against Legia Warsaw in the Polish Ekstraklasa. Legia Warsaw managed to secure a 1-0 victory thanks to an early penalty by Mileta Rajovi, which was enough to break Pogo Szczecin's recent goal-scoring trend. This match not only marked Pogo's sixth defeat in 11 rounds but also highlighted some critical weaknesses in their gameplay.

What went wrong for Pogo Szczecin? The game began with a swift blow to Pogo's plans, as Rajovi converted a penalty in just the 4th minute. This early setback was a crucial moment, as it forced Pogo Szczecin to chase the game from the onset. Despite their attempts, Pogo failed to find the back of the net, ending a streak where they had scored in 10 of their previous 12 matches. This inability to respond offensively suggests deeper issues in their attacking strategy and execution.

What does this mean for Pogo Szczecin's future? This defeat was more than just another loss; it was a pivotal moment that led to significant changes within the club. Just two days after the match, Pogo Szczecin underwent a coaching change. This decision reflects the urgency to address tactical and strategic shortcomings before upcoming fixtures. The performance against Legia Warsaw clearly showed that Pogo's current approach was not yielding the desired results, prompting immediate reconsideration of their strategies.
